Understanding Eco-Friendly Flooring in Denver

What Makes a Floor Covering Eco-Friendly?

Eco-friendly flooring is defined by its minimal impact on the environment throughout its entire lifecycle, from manufacturing to disposal or recycling. Look for products that are:

  • Sustainably Sourced: Made from materials obtained responsibly, ensuring minimal deforestation and habitat destruction.
  • Low VOC (Volatile Organic Compound) Emissions: These substances can contribute to air pollution and indoor air quality issues. Opting for low-VOC flooring helps create a healthier living environment.
  • Recycled or Recuperated: Utilizing recycled content or materials that would otherwise end up in landfills reduces environmental strain.
  • Durable and Long-Lasting: Eco-friendly options should withstand the test of time, minimizing the need for frequent replacements.
  • Easy to Maintain: Low-maintenance floors require fewer resources and chemicals for upkeep, further reducing their environmental footprint.

Top Eco-Friendly Flooring Options in Denver

1. Hardwood Flooring

Traditional Elegance with a Sustainable Twist

Hardwood flooring is an enduring classic that offers unparalleled beauty and warmth to any space. When sourced responsibly, it can also be one of the most eco-friendly options available in flooring Denver.

  • Sustainable Sources: Look for hardwood floors certified by reputable organizations like the Forest Stewardship Council (FSC). These certifications ensure responsible forestry practices, preserving natural habitats and biodiversity.
  • Longevity: Hardwood is incredibly durable, outlasting many other flooring types. Regular refinishing allows it to be enjoyed for generations, minimizing waste.
  • Low Maintenance: With proper care, hardwood floors require minimal upkeep, making them a practical choice for busy Denver families.

2. Recycled Rubber Flooring

A Dynamic and Versatile Eco-Solution

Recycled rubber flooring offers an innovative approach to sustainability, transforming waste materials into durable and versatile floor coverings.

  • Material Sources: Derived from recycled tires, this flooring option diverts substantial amounts of rubber from landfills.
  • Versatility: Suitable for various rooms, including high-traffic areas like kitchens and playrooms, it provides excellent shock absorption and insulation.
  • Low Maintenance: Highly resistant to stains and scratches, making it easy to clean and maintain.
  • Safety Features: Recycled rubber floors offer superior grip, enhancing safety in wet or slippery environments.

3. Bamboo Flooring

A Rapidly Renewable Resource for Modern Homes

Bamboo flooring combines natural beauty with rapid renewability, making it an attractive eco-friendly option in the Denver market.

  • Sustainable Growth: Bamboo is a highly renewable resource that can be harvested sustainably without damaging the plant.
  • Aesthetics: Known for its distinct grain patterns and rich color palette, bamboo flooring adds visual appeal to any room.
  • Durability: Stronger than traditional hardwood, it resists scratches, stains, and denting.
  • Easy Installation: Bamboo floors can be installed in various ways, including click systems and glue-down methods, making them accessible for DIY enthusiasts.

Tips for Choosing and Installing:

  • Ensure your bamboo flooring is certified by organizations like the Forest Stewardship Council (FSC) to verify sustainable sourcing.
  • Acclimatize bamboo floors before installation to prevent warping due to temperature and humidity changes.
  • Consider pre-finished flooring for easier installation and a more consistent look.

4. Recycled Carpeting

Soften Your Spaces with Eco-Conscious Comfort

For rooms requiring soft, warm underfoot, recycled carpeting offers an eco-friendly alternative to traditional options.

  • Material Reuse: Made from recycled plastic bottles or other post-consumer waste, it reduces the demand for new materials.
  • Low VOC Emissions: These carpets are free from harmful chemicals, making them ideal for improving indoor air quality.
  • Comfort and Insulation: Provide excellent warmth and cushioning, enhancing comfort in any room.
  • Variety of Styles: Recycled carpeting is available in various colors and textures to suit different design preferences.

5. Cement and Concrete Flooring

A Modern, Durable Option with Environmental Benefits

Cement and concrete flooring offer a sleek, industrial look while providing exceptional durability and low maintenance.

  • Longevity: Highly durable and resistant to scratches, stains, and moisture, making it suitable for various applications.
  • Low Maintenance: Requires minimal upkeep, making it an excellent choice for busy households.
  • Sustainability: The manufacturing process involves recycled content, reducing environmental impact.
  • Versatility: Can be stained, polished, or finished to create diverse aesthetic effects.

Installation and Design Considerations:

  • Concrete floors are best installed by professionals who can ensure proper leveling and finishing.
  • Consider heated concrete systems for added comfort during cold Denver winters.
  • Staining and sealing techniques allow for customization while enhancing the floor's natural look.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

How do I know if a flooring product is truly eco-friendly?

To ensure a product's environmental claims, look for certifications from reputable organizations like the Forest Stewardship Council (FSC) for hardwood and bamboo, or check if the manufacturer provides details on recycled content and low VOC emissions.

Are eco-friendly floors more expensive than traditional options?

While some eco-conscious flooring options may have a higher upfront cost, they often provide long-term savings through reduced maintenance and increased durability.
